What is a program director?
A program director is an upper-management position found within organizations across almost all industries. Your primary job duties include coordinating, implementing, and overseeing all details of a company’s operation and programs. You monitor the budget, create community programs, supervise other managers, and develop better business practices. The exact job duties vary widely depending on industry and employer. Some program directors oversee the entire organization while others oversee specific departments. Though almost all industries utilize program directors, the two most commonly seen are business and healthcare.

What is the difference between Program Director vs Project Manager?
| Aspect | Program Director | Project Manager |
|---|---|---|
| Credentials | Typically requires a bachelor’s degree; often prefers PMP or similar certifications | Requires a bachelor’s degree; PMP or CAPM certifications are common |
| Work Environment | Oversees multiple projects within a program, strategic focus | Manages individual projects, tactical focus |
| Employer & Industry Usage | Used in nonprofits, corporate, government sectors for large initiatives | Common across industries for specific project execution |
The Program Director focuses on overseeing multiple related projects to achieve strategic goals, while the Project Manager handles the planning and execution of a single project. Both roles require similar credentials but differ in scope and responsibilities.

About the Role
Healthy Kids Programs is seeking a Multi-Site Childcare Director to oversee after school programs across three Vermont locations.
This is a hybrid leadership + hands-on role, meaning you will both support Site Directors and staff and regularly work directly with children to maintain required staffing ratios.
You'll be responsible for ensuring high-quality programming, regulatory compliance (VT DCF), staffing stability, enrollment health, and smooth daily operations across all sites.

Requirements
Education and Experience
- Minimum age of 21 and an Bachelor's degree or higher
- Must also have ONE of the following credentials or experiences:
- At least twelve months of direct work experience with school-age children
- Vermont On-the-Job Training Certificate
- Vermont Afterschool Professional Credential
- Vermont Program Director Credential
- Vermont Teacher Licensure
- Master's degree in a youth-related field
